Subject: [PATCH v4 6/7] arm64: dts: qcom: x1e80100: Add opp-level to
indicate PCIe data rates
Add opp-level to indicate PCIe data rates and also define OPP enteries
for each link width and data rate. Append the opp level to name of the
opp node to indicate both frequency and level.
